Apache Kafka
The Apache Software Foundation
Effortlessly scale and manage trillions of real-time messages.Apache Kafka® is a powerful, open-source solution tailored for distributed streaming applications. It supports the expansion of production clusters to include up to a thousand brokers, enabling the management of trillions of messages each day and overseeing petabytes of data spread over hundreds of thousands of partitions. The architecture offers the capability to effortlessly scale storage and processing resources according to demand. Clusters can be extended across multiple availability zones or interconnected across various geographical locations, ensuring resilience and flexibility. Users can manipulate streams of events through diverse operations such as joins, aggregations, filters, and transformations, all while benefiting from event-time and exactly-once processing assurances. Kafka also includes a Connect interface that facilitates seamless integration with a wide array of event sources and sinks, including but not limited to Postgres, JMS, Elasticsearch, and AWS S3. Furthermore, it allows for the reading, writing, and processing of event streams using numerous programming languages, catering to a broad spectrum of development requirements. Seamlessly manage diverse applications with unparalleled scalability and flexibility.Mesos operates on principles akin to those of the Linux kernel; however, it does so at a higher abstraction level. Its kernel spans across all machines, enabling applications like Hadoop, Spark, Kafka, and Elasticsearch by providing APIs that oversee resource management and scheduling for entire data centers and cloud systems. Moreover, Mesos possesses native functionalities for launching containers with Docker and AppC images. This capability allows both cloud-native and legacy applications to coexist within a single cluster, while also supporting customizable scheduling policies tailored to specific needs. Users gain access to HTTP APIs that facilitate the development of new distributed applications, alongside tools dedicated to cluster management and monitoring. Additionally, the platform features a built-in Web UI, which empowers users to monitor the status of the cluster and browse through container sandboxes, improving overall operability and visibility. 29
Dqlite
Canonical
"Effortless, resilient data management for IoT and Edge."Dqlite is a fast, embedded SQL database that provides persistent storage and employs Raft consensus, making it particularly suitable for robust IoT and Edge devices. Often referred to as "distributed SQLite," Dqlite enhances SQLite’s functionality across numerous machines, ensuring automatic failover and high availability to keep applications running smoothly. It utilizes C-Raft, an optimized version of Raft in C, which delivers outstanding performance in terms of transactional consensus and fault tolerance while retaining SQLite's well-known efficiency and compactness. C-Raft is crafted to minimize transaction latency, allowing for quicker operations. Both C-Raft and Dqlite are developed in C, which guarantees their portability across different platforms. Released under the LGPLv3 license, which includes a static linking exception, it ensures widespread compatibility. The system also offers a standard command-line interface for database initialization and managing the membership of voting members. Along with this, it includes configurable delays for failover processes and automatic leader election mechanisms. Moreover, Dqlite accommodates a disk-backed database option alongside in-memory functionalities and complies with SQLite's transaction protocols. 30
OpenSearch
OpenSearch
Empower your data journey with secure, customizable analytics.OpenSearch is a community-driven suite for search and analytics that is open-source and built on the Apache 2.0 licensed versions of Elasticsearch 7.10.2 and Kibana 7.10.2. It features the OpenSearch search engine daemon alongside OpenSearch Dashboards, which facilitate visualization and user interaction. This platform enables users to effortlessly ingest, secure, search, aggregate, visualize, and analyze their data, making it particularly advantageous for a range of applications, such as application search and log analytics.
